Output 8898f805b2ed724f747d6b38aa768e7f7fcb503c68fca9134e9d6d01f1b1c86a:0

value
18552142
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68d012215320bcc6deabf6385523b6aab4540a2c OP_EQUAL
address
3BFDTWRsGK42Bwf7b3jJS6Fcv7iacZmQKC
transaction
8898f805b2ed724f747d6b38aa768e7f7fcb503c68fca9134e9d6d01f1b1c86a
spent
true